The Four Ingredients of a Viral Hit

Think of viral content like a recipe. You can’t just throw one ingredient in and expect a masterpiece. It's the careful combination of several key elements that creates something truly special.

Here’s what really matters:

  • Emotional Triggers: People share what makes them feel something. Content that triggers strong emotions—whether it's awe, laugh-out-loud humor, righteous anger, or pure inspiration—gets shared.
  • Shareable Formats: Let's be honest, some formats are just built for social media. Short-form video, memes, and eye-catching carousels are designed to stop the scroll and get passed around.
  • Strategic Timing: You could have the best post in the world, but if you publish it when your audience is asleep, it’s dead on arrival. Posting when your followers are most active gives your content the initial push it needs.
  • Smart Amplification: The initial spark often needs a little fanning. Cross-posting to different platforms, engaging with communities, and even a small paid boost can kickstart the sharing cycle. You can learn more about how to track what’s working in our guide to content performance analysis.

Consistency Is Your Most Underrated Tool

Here’s a hard truth: algorithms favor creators who show up consistently. Sporadic posting makes it nearly impossible to build momentum.

This isn’t just a theory. We’ve seen that creators who post at least once a week for 20 weeks or more get engagement rates 4.5 times higher per post than those who post randomly.

With 5.24 billion social media users scrolling for over two hours every single day, showing up consistently is the only way to cut through the noise and stay top of mind.

Building Your Viral Idea Machine

Viral content isn't an accident; it's engineered. Before you even think about hitting record or writing a single word, you need a reliable way to come up with ideas that have a real shot at taking off. This isn't about sitting around waiting for inspiration to strike—it's about building a system that consistently churns out compelling, share-worthy concepts.

The secret? You have to understand why people share things online. They don't share your content to do you a favor. They share it to say something about themselves—to look smart, feel part of a community, stand up for a cause, or just make a friend laugh.

So, every idea you cook up needs to pass this one simple test: Does this help my audience express who they are, what they believe in, or how they feel?

Find the Feeling First

Every niche, no matter how boring it seems, has an emotional current running through it. Your job is to find that current and plug into it. Stop thinking about topics and start thinking about the feelings behind them.

A local coffee shop, for instance, isn't just selling coffee. It’s selling comfort, a sense of belonging, and that feeling of starting your day off right.

  • Boring Topic: "How to make a latte at home."
  • Viral Angle: "That first sip feeling: Your 15-second escape from the morning chaos."

See the difference? The first one is just information. The second one hits you right in the feels because it’s so relatable. It's not about the coffee anymore; it's about that tiny moment of peace it brings. This simple shift is what separates forgettable content from stuff that people can't help but share.

Find Your Unique Spin

Once you have a list of ideas, you need to figure out your unique angle. In a world where everyone is posting, a distinct point of view is what makes people stop scrolling and actually remember you. Your authentic voice and personal stories are your most powerful tools here.

Try one of these approaches to find your spin:

  • Go Against the Grain: If everyone in your space is saying the same thing, what’s the thoughtful, counterintuitive argument?
  • Get Super Specific: Instead of "productivity tips," tell the story of "the one hack that saved my butt on my most chaotic project ever." Specifics are always more interesting.
  • Make a Surprising Connection: Link two things that nobody would ever put together. Think "What gardening taught me about managing my social media" or "How improv comedy can make you a better leader."

The goal is to add something new to the conversation, not just more noise. A truly viral post doesn't just inform people; it connects with them because it offers a perspective that feels fresh, real, and deeply human.

Choosing a Format That Actually Gets Seen

A brilliant idea is just the starting point. How you package that idea—the format you choose—is often what makes someone stop scrolling dead in their tracks. Some formats are simply built for virality, while others are destined to get lost in the noise.

Let's be clear: the undisputed champion right now is short-form video. This isn't just a fleeting trend; it’s the engine powering social media today.

Why Short-Form Video Is Non-Negotiable

If you want to go viral, short-form video is your rocket fuel. It’s not just my opinion; the data backs it up. A solid 21% of marketers say it delivers the best ROI, hands down. It’s the native language of platforms like TikTok and Instagram Reels.

Think about it: people are spending, on average, a staggering 141 minutes scrolling through social media every single day. In that environment, video posts grab and hold attention far better than a static image ever could. For more on the numbers behind this shift, check out these eye-opening social media statistics.

The platforms themselves are all in on video. Their algorithms are literally designed to find and push short, engaging clips to a massive audience, giving you an organic reach you just can't get with other formats.

The Anatomy of a Viral Video

A video that blows up isn't an accident. It's engineered. From what I’ve seen, the most successful ones almost always follow a simple, three-act structure that works like a charm.

  • The Hook (First 3 Seconds): This is make-or-break. You have a tiny window to stop the scroll. Your hook needs to be immediate, spark curiosity, or promise something valuable. No slow intros!

  • The Middle (The Payoff): You got their attention, now deliver. This is where you solve the problem, tell the story, or land the punchline you promised in the hook. Keep it punchy and visually interesting to hold on to that attention.

  • The Call-to-Action (The "Now What?"): Don't just let the video end. Tell people exactly what to do next. A simple "Share this with a friend who…" or asking a direct question can be the trigger that turns a viewer into a sharer.

My Two Cents: Don't just watch viral videos in your own industry. Look everywhere. I've seen a hook from a comedy skit work perfectly for a serious business topic. The trick is to understand the psychology of what grabs people, not just to copy the content itself.

Other Formats That Still Pack a Punch

While video is king, it's not the only player on the board. A smart strategy uses a mix of formats to keep your audience engaged and cater to different preferences. For a deeper look, our guide on the different types of social media content is a great resource.

Here are a few other heavy hitters that can absolutely pop off:

  • Carousels: These are storytelling gold. Perfect for tutorials, "before and afters," or breaking down a complex idea into bite-sized slides. Each swipe is an engagement signal that tells the algorithm your content is valuable, boosting its reach.

  • Memes & Relatable Humor: Nothing builds a connection faster than a shared laugh. A well-timed meme taps into a cultural moment and says, "I get you." They're incredibly shareable because they let people express a feeling without having to type a word.

  • Polarizing Text Posts: Sometimes, all you need is a single, bold statement. A controversial opinion or a thought-provoking question can ignite a firestorm of comments and debate. They're low-effort to create but can drive insane levels of engagement by tapping into people's core beliefs.

Choosing the right content format is a critical step in engineering virality. While short-form video often provides the biggest bang for your buck, a well-executed carousel or a timely meme can also capture lightning in a bottle.

The table below breaks down how these different formats generally perform across the major platforms.

Viral Content Format Performance Comparison

Content Format Best Platforms Average Engagement Rate Key for Virality
Short-Form Video TikTok, Instagram Reels, YouTube Shorts 4-8% High watch time, shares, saves
Carousels Instagram, LinkedIn 2-5% Swipes, saves, comments
Memes/Humor X (Twitter), Facebook, Instagram 1-4% Shares, likes, comments
Text Posts LinkedIn, X (Twitter), Threads 0.5-2% High comment volume, retweets/reposts

At the end of the day, there's no single "best" format. The right choice always comes down to the story you're telling and where your audience lives. The best approach? Experiment constantly. Test videos, carousels, and even simple text posts. Watch your analytics like a hawk, see what your audience responds to, and then give them more of what they love.

Nail Your Timing for an Instant Boost

Posting at the right time isn't just a minor detail; it's a huge piece of the virality puzzle. When you share content at the exact moment your audience is most active, you get an immediate flood of engagement—likes, comments, and shares. These early signals tell the algorithm, "Hey, pay attention! People are loving this." That initial velocity is everything.

Forget the generic advice like "post on Tuesdays at 9 AM." Your audience is unique. You need to dig into your own analytics to find out when your people are online.

  • Instagram Insights: Head to the "Total Followers" section. It gives you a detailed breakdown of the days and hours your community is most active.
  • TikTok Analytics: The "Followers" tab provides the same kind of specific data, showing you precisely when your audience is scrolling.
  • Postiz Analytics: Using a centralized tool like Postiz is a huge time-saver. It pulls all your data into one dashboard, making it easy to spot trends across every channel you manage.

Here's a pro tip: try posting 15-30 minutes before your identified peak time. This gives your content a little runway to start picking up steam just as the biggest wave of your audience logs on.

Work Smarter, Not Harder: The Cross-Posting Workflow

The era of creating completely unique content for every single platform is long gone. The smartest creators work efficiently, repurposing a single killer piece of content across multiple channels. That vertical video you shot? It can be an Instagram Reel, a YouTube Short, a TikTok, and a Pinterest Idea Pin.

But there's a catch—just copying and pasting the same post everywhere feels lazy and can actually hurt your reach. Each platform has its own unwritten rules and culture.

The secret to great cross-posting isn't about spamming the same video everywhere. It's about adapting the context—the caption, hashtags, and sounds—to speak the native language of each platform while keeping the core creative the same.

For example, a trending sound on TikTok is probably irrelevant on YouTube Shorts. Your Instagram caption might be a bit longer and tell a story, while your TikTok caption needs to be short, punchy, and to the point. Turning One Viral Hit into a Repeatable System

So, you did it. Your notifications are on fire, the view count is ticking up faster than you can refresh, and one of your posts finally cut through the noise. It’s an incredible feeling.

But once the dopamine wears off, a big question looms: Was that just a fluke? A one-time lucky shot? Or can you actually do it again?

This is where the real work begins. Amateurs celebrate a viral moment; pros see it as a goldmine of data. Your job is to become a detective and figure out why it worked so you can build a blueprint for the next one.

Look Past the Likes

First things first, you have to stop obsessing over vanity metrics. Likes feel great, but they’re a pretty passive signal. True virality is built on actions that get your content in front of new eyeballs.

Focus on the numbers that actually move the needle:

  • Shares: This is the ultimate stamp of approval. Someone saw your content and thought, "This is so good, my friends have to see it." They're literally doing your marketing for you.
  • Saves: This signals your content has real value. People save things they want to come back to—a recipe, a workout, an inspiring idea. It means you created something genuinely useful.
  • Watch Time & Completion Rate: For video, this is everything. High watch time tells the algorithm that people are hooked, making it far more likely to get pushed out to a wider audience.

A post with 1,000 shares and 500 saves is way more powerful for growth than one with 10,000 likes and no shares. The first built a bridge to new people; the second just got a polite golf clap.

Build Your Own Viral Formula

Once you’ve identified a post that blew up, it’s time to put it under a microscope. Don’t just guess what worked—document everything. This is how you turn a random success into a repeatable strategy.

Start asking yourself some specific questions. Writing down the answers will help you connect the dots and see the patterns you can use again.

The Viral Content Deconstruction Checklist

  1. What was the hook? Literally, what were the first three seconds? The opening line? Was it a controversial question, a shocking visual, or a bold claim? Write it down.
  2. What emotion did it hit? Dig deeper than just "it was funny." Was it the quiet satisfaction of seeing something perfectly organized? The shared frustration over a common problem? The aspirational feeling of watching a master at their craft?
  3. What was the format? Was it a simple talking-head video? A step-by-step carousel post? A fast-paced montage synced to a trending sound? Be specific.
  4. When did you post? What day of the week and what time? You might start to see a pattern in when your audience is most likely to engage with certain content.
  5. What was the call-to-action (CTA)? Did you ask a question in the caption? Tell them to "share this with a friend who…"? Or was there no CTA at all? Sometimes, the lack of an ask is what works.
  6. Where did the first wave of engagement come from? Did you share it in a specific community? Did a big account repost it? Pinpointing that initial spark is key to recreating it.

Documenting these things for every single successful post helps you build a personal playbook. You stop throwing spaghetti at the wall and start making strategic moves. Common Questions About Going Viral

Even with the best game plan, trying to go viral can feel like a bit of a black box. It's totally normal to have questions swirling around about how long it takes, how many followers you really need, and what classic mistakes to dodge. Let's clear up some of that confusion.

How Long Does It Take to Go Viral?

This is the big one, isn't it? Everyone wants a magic number, but the truth is, it's less about a single post blowing up overnight and more about building the right conditions for it to happen. While a post can catch fire in a few hours, that’s like winning the lottery—it happens, but you can't bank on it.

The real work is in creating a foundation. Think of it as teaching the algorithm what your content is all about and who needs to see it. At the same time, you're learning what makes your specific audience tick. What makes them stop scrolling, laugh, and hit that share button?

Realistically, you should be thinking in terms of several months of consistent, smart posting. The goal isn't just one viral hit; it's about raising your entire baseline of engagement. Keep a close eye on your shares and saves—those are your leading indicators. Over time, you’ll develop a gut feeling for what works, which makes the whole process faster.

Can I Go Viral Without a Large Following?

Absolutely. This is the best part about social media right now. Platforms like TikTok and Instagram Reels have completely leveled the playing field. Their algorithms are built to push great content, not just accounts with tons of followers.

Here’s a simplified look at how it works:

  1. The Test Drive: Your new post gets shown to a small, handpicked group of users.
  2. The Vibe Check: The algorithm watches closely. Are people watching it all the way through? Are they sharing it, saving it, or dropping a comment?
  3. The Green Light: If the early signs are good, the platform blasts it out to a much, much bigger audience. Then the cycle repeats.

This means your first 100 viewers can be more critical than your first 100,000 followers. Your job is to nail the hook in the first three seconds to grab that initial test group and convince them your content is worth their time. One incredible video can launch a brand-new account into the stratosphere.

Key Takeaway: Stop obsessing over your follower count. Start obsessing over creating content that is so good, people feel an impulse to share it. A single powerful video has more potential than a huge, unengaged audience.

Do I Need to Pay for Ads to Go Viral?

Nope. Paid ads aren't a prerequisite for going viral organically. A truly contagious piece of content will spread all on its own—that’s the whole point of "going viral." It's driven by genuine, word-of-mouth excitement.

However, a little bit of strategic ad spend can be like pouring gasoline on a spark. This tactic is often called paid seeding. We're not talking about a massive, expensive ad campaign. It's about giving your post a tiny nudge to get the ball rolling.

For instance, putting just $10-$20 behind a post to target a very specific audience can generate that initial burst of engagement. Those first few likes, comments, and shares are the signals the algorithm is looking for. Once it sees that early traction, it's more likely to push your content out organically. Think of it as an optional accelerator, not a mandatory ticket to ride.

What Are the Biggest Mistakes to Avoid?

The path to viral content is often paved with the mistakes you learn to avoid. Many creators get stuck in a rut because they keep falling into the same traps. If you can steer clear of these, you're already way ahead of the game.

  • Making Content for Yourself, Not an Audience: This is the #1 offender. Before you hit "post," force yourself to answer this question: "Why would someone feel an urgent need to share this with their friends?" If you don't have a crystal-clear answer, it’s probably not built to travel.

  • Inconsistency Kills Momentum: Posting randomly is like trying to start a fire with damp wood. It just won't catch. Algorithms reward accounts that show up consistently because it builds trust with both the platform and your followers.

  • Ignoring Your Analytics: Your data is a treasure map. If a certain type of video or topic gets way more shares and saves than anything else, that's your audience screaming, "Give us more of this!" Don't ignore them.

  • Copying Trends Without Adding Your Own Flavor: Jumping on a trend is a great strategy. But just mindlessly copying what someone else did is a waste of time. People want to see your unique spin, your personality, your insight. Use the trend as a format, but make the content entirely your own.
